TEI Comments on Canadian DST
On September 8, TEI submitted comments on a revised draft of the Canadian Digital Services Tax (DST) to the Department of Finance Canada. TEI Submits Comments on Canada’s Proposed GAAR Penalty
On September 8, TEI submitted comments to the Canadian Department of Finance regarding the department’s proposed tax penalty for transactions held subject to Canada’s general anti-avoidance rule (GAAR). TEI Files Comments on Canada’s Proposed Pillar Two Legislation
On September 29, TEI submitted comments to the Department of Finance Canada regarding its proposed legislation to implement Pillar Two of the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development’s project on the taxation of the digitization of the economy. TEI Files Comments on the GloBE Information Return
On October 6, TEI submitted comments to the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D) and the European Commission regarding the GloBE Information Return (GIR) under Pillar Two of the OECD’s two-pillar approach to the tax challenges arising from the digitization of the economy. TEI Files Comments on Canada’s Excessive Interest and Financing Expenses Limitation Rules
On September 13, TEI submitted comments to the Department of Finance Canada regarding proposed legislation that would implement an excessive interest and financing expenses limitation (EIFEL). TEI Comments on Canadian Draft RUTT Form
On June 7, TEI submitted comments to the Canada Revenue Agency (CRA) regarding the draft Reportable Uncertain Tax Treatment (RUTT) form. Taxpayers must use the RUTT form to report certain items depend-ing on how those items are treated on a taxpayer’s relevant financial statements.
